Pizza Hut 2065
The health department has logged six inspections at Pizza Hut 2065, the earliest from 2022. The latest inspection on file is from Oct 29, 2025. A low risk tier reflects an inspection that turned up minimal issues.
Performance has remained roughly level over recent inspections, averaging near one violation each time.
When inspectors have written things up, “ceiling/ceiling tiles/vents soiled” has been the most frequent reason, cited three times.
Compared to the broader Pensacola restaurant scene, where the average is 95, this is a stronger showing. Taken together, the history is a positive one.
